在数字货币的世界里,安全性是重中之重。不论你是在交易、投资,还是仅仅是存储资产,使用一个安全可靠的钱包至关重要。Metamask,这个广受欢迎的以太坊钱包,虽然提供了便利的区块链交互,但如何保证你的钱包安全呢?其中一个提升安全性的有效方法便是使用随机秘钥撞击。本文将为你详细介绍随机秘钥撞击的概念、方法以及如何有效应用这一策略来提高Metamask的钱包安全性。
简单来说,随机秘钥撞击是一种通过生成大量随机秘钥来尝试访问一个加密钱包的技术。这种方法可以理解为“钥匙尝试”,如果你的秘钥足够强大,那么即使别人有了你的某个信息,也难以获取你的钱包。然而,使用随机秘钥撞击的方式并不是为了攻击,而是为了验证自己钱包的安全性并发现潜在的弱点。
在区块链的世界里,安全失误往往会导致不可逆转的损失。许多用户在使用Metamask时,可能因为一时的疏忽,比如使用弱密码、重复使用秘钥等,导致钱包被攻击。根据相关统计,2022年有接近10亿美元的加密货币因安全问题被盗。因此,提升钱包的安全性是每一个用户的必修课。
要进行随机秘钥撞击,首先你需要生成一个强大的随机秘钥。一般来说,你可以使用一些开源的随机数生成器,或利用一些密码学库,比如Python的`secrets`模块,来生成随机数。
以下是一个简单的Python代码示例,用于生成16个字符的随机秘钥:
import secrets
import string
def generate_random_key(length=16):
"""生成安全随机秘钥"""
characters = string.ascii_letters string.digits string.punctuation
random_key = ''.join(secrets.choice(characters) for _ in range(length))
return random_key
print(generate_random_key())
这段代码将生成一个包含字母、数字和符号的随机秘钥,增加了安全性。你可以根据需要调整长度和字符集。
在深入如何运用随机秘钥撞击之前,我们首先了解下Metamask的基本原理。Metamask实际上是一个浏览器扩展,它为以太坊及其兼容的区块链提供了钱包功能。用户通过其生成的助记词或私钥来访问资产,而这些信息则是无限重要的。
Metamask将用户的私钥保存在本地,而不是服务器上,这一特性提高了安全性。然而,这种方式也意味着如果私钥被窃取,或者用户在不安全的环境下使用钱包,便可能面临损失。
好了,有了足够的背景了解后,接下来我们讨论如何将随机秘钥撞击应用到Metamask中。首先,确保你拥有至少一两个账户,可以是你的主账户,也可以是一些测试账户。
接下来,按照以下步骤进行:
除了随机秘钥撞击,你还可以通过其他一些方法来提升Metamask的安全性:
随机秘钥撞击不仅是对技术能力的挑战,更是对钱包安全性的深入探索。虽然这种方法可能需要一些技术知识,但它是每一个想要保护自己数字资产的用户值得尝试的策略。通过生成复杂的随机秘钥、强化密码安全、启用双重验证等,用户可以显著提升Metamask的安全性,不仅保护自己的资金不受损失,也为整个区块链的安全环境贡献一份力量。在不断演变的加密世界里,只有主动防范,才能万无一失。